During Tiny Compsognathus to Massive Brachiosaurus: A Dinosaur Size Comparison
The world of dinosaurs was a truly colossal place, home to creatures ranging from the diminutive birdlike Compsognathus to the towering mammoth Brachiosaurus. Compsognathus, sometimes measuring less than 1 meter in length, was a agile hunter that stalked through the underbrush. , On the other hand, Brachiosaurus, a plant eater, could reach heights of over 13 meters, dwarfing even the tallest trees. This incredible variety in size allows us to understand the diverse niches these prehistoric creatures occupied within their environments.
